Sikhi Awareness Foundation (SAF International) is dedicated to bringing education aid and compassion to underprivileged communities throughout South Asia guided by the wisdom of Baba Nanak. At the heart of the organization is the Child Sponsorship program which educates 1200 children in 430 villages across India and now in Nepal. SAF also implements programs focused on housing and washroom facilities as well as Gurmat Vidya Kender aiming to spread the message of Sikhi. Through these initiatives SAF is making a lasting impact empowering communities and fostering a brighter future.
New programs
Building on our successful initiatives in India we are excited to expand our community development projects to Nepal. Our approach focuses on empowering local communities through sustainable development education and healthcare. By leveraging our proven methods we aim to foster economic growth improve living standards and enhance access to essential services. Our projects in Nepal are designed to be inclusive and participatory ensuring that the benefits are felt by all members of the community.

Over the years
Every figure as filed at each fiscal period end, 2019–2024.
| Period end | Revenue | Cents to cause | Overhead | Reserves |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2019-12-31 | $728K | 92¢ | 8% | 0.2 yr |
| 2020-12-31 | $798K | 92¢ | 8% | 0.4 yr |
| 2021-12-31 | $826K | 91¢ | 9% | 0.7 yr |
| 2022-12-31 | $949K | 91¢ | 9% | 0.8 yr |
| 2023-12-31 | $1.2M | 91¢ | 9% | 0.5 yr |
| 2024-12-31 | $1.3M | 89¢ | 11% | 0.9 yr |
| trend |
